How does the iron work?

The cortex is the layer of hair that contains hydrogen bonds. They “help” hair curl. Under the influence of high temperature, these bonds are destroyed and the hair becomes straight. The styler, when heated, creates favorable conditions for breaking hydrogen bonds and straightening curly hair.

How to straighten your hair with an iron

1. First you need to wash your hair and apply any product with thermal protection to damp hair.
2. Dry your hair with a hairdryer until it becomes dry.
3. All hair must be divided into two parts and the lower part separated from the upper. Straighten your hair strand by strand, starting from the bottom of your head. Then gradually move to the crown.
4. Try to straighten the strand in one movement of the styler. Do not hold the iron on any area.
To maintain volume at the roots, pull the hair perpendicular to the head.
5. Comb your hair and fix it with hairspray or wax if you wish.

How to choose the right iron

When purchasing a styler, you need to pay close attention to what kind of coating the plates have. It can be ceramic, tourmaline or Teflon. Only these types of coating can reliably protect hair from overheating and prevent it from getting tangled during styling.

The next equally important condition is the length of the plates. The choice of length depends on the type of hair: for long and coarse hair, an iron with 5-7 cm plates is suitable, for soft and short hair - 2.5 cm.

Finally, the third condition: the iron must have a thermostat, i.e. The styler must have the ability to regulate the degree of heating of the plates.

It is advisable that the iron have additional devices that make the styling process easier: a power cord that rotates 360 degrees, an auto-shut-off mode, fixing the plates when closed, and a heat-resistant bag.

The ease of use of the iron, the quality of the final result and the condition of the hair itself will depend on what material was used in the manufacture of the plates. When choosing a material, you should know two simple rules:

  1. Heating of the styler plates should be uniform. If the doors are heated unevenly, for example, the heating will be higher in the center, and lower on the sides, there is a possibility of burning your hair or not smoothing it out properly.
  2. Excellent glide through hair. If the sliding of the shutters leaves much to be desired, you will have to tinker before getting a perfectly smooth hairstyle.

Based on the results of modern developments, tourmaline plates have additional beneficial properties. Tourmaline contains a semi-precious mineral that, when heated, releases negatively charged particles and transfers them to the hair. Hair become obedient, shiny and lively, while using a lower level of electrification.

IMPORTANT! From customer reviews it follows that ironing plates made of metal heat up unevenly. Ultimately, such tools quickly lose their appearance, the blades glide poorly over the hair and their quality deteriorates. There is no need to talk about ionization either.

In terms of uniform heating, the most competitive are plates made of tourmaline, ceramics, Teflon and titanium. Optimal for daily use of the device temperature range is 120-130 degrees. Maximum heating depending on composition varies from 180 to 230 degrees and is used to obtain long-term effects.

The easiest items to scratch are made of Teflon, tourmaline and ceramics.. But titanium is extremely difficult to scratch.

Depending on the hair type, the width of the plate is also taken into account.. If it is curly, coarse hair, then choose a styler with wider wings. If these are thin and fragile curls, devices with a narrow plate are chosen.

Stage 2. Correct technique

  1. Plug the device into the mains and press the power button. Next to this button there is usually a regulator that will allow you to set the desired temperature.
  2. It is necessary to divide the curls into strands. The number of strands depends on the density and thickness of the hair, but it is better to separate strands no more than 2-2.5 centimeters wide so that they can easily pass through the ironing plates. While you are working with one strand, it is better to remove the rest with a hairpin or hairpin so that they do not interfere. It is best to pin your hair up or behind your back, and then pull the strands forward one at a time and straighten them.
  3. WITH the Tyler must be placed as close to the roots as possible, however you need to be careful not to get burned. Most often, the distance from the instrument to the scalp is about 2.5 cm.
  4. Clamp the doors of the device so that the heated plates close together, and a strand of hair is between them. Do not squeeze the doors too hard, this will create an excessive kink in the place where the straightening began. You should also not keep the device in one place for a long time - this also leads to the formation of a break.
  5. Run the styler over the entire curl from roots to ends.. Move smoothly and evenly, trying not to hold the iron in one place too long, so as not to injure your hair or create a break.
  6. Depending on the thickness of your hair, you may have to repeat smoothing one strand several times. The number of movements also depends on the heating temperature - the lower it is, the more straightenings will be required. There is nothing wrong with steam starting to come out of the iron. It appears as a result of contact between heated ceramics and moisture residues on the hair. However, you should immediately set the heating temperature to a lower temperature if the smell of burnt hair appears.
  7. Place the treated strand aside and move on to the next one.

Is it possible to straighten wet hair?

Straightening hair when wet or damp is strictly prohibited.. Water particles remaining in the hair structure after a shower boil when they come into contact with a heated device and tear the hair shaft. This leads to split ends and sad hair condition for a long time.

If the styler is used every day, then It is better to use it at a temperature of 120-130 degrees. If you need long-term hold, or your hair is very coarse and curly, then temperature can be adjusted from 180 to 230 degrees.

IMPORTANT! The thicker and curly the hair, the higher the heating temperature should be set. If your hair is thin and brittle, it is better to set the heat to the lowest setting so as not to damage it.

Can hair extensions be straightened?

This is formerly living hair. This means that they can be straightened with an iron in the same way as your own, adhering to the same rules. However, it should be remembered that You should avoid touching the iron to the places where the hair extensions are attached. High temperatures may cause the capsules to melt.

To carry out this procedure it is necessary:

  • peeling shampoo, for deep cleansing of hair from dirt and styling products, silicone and chlorine;
  • product containing keratin. For more effective protection and recovery, it can be enriched with proteins and vitamin complexes;
  • spray to evenly apply the solution to the hair;
  • hair straightener, preferably with ceramic or tourmaline plates and the ability to heat up about 230 degrees. At a lower temperature, keratin will not be able to penetrate the hair;
  • hair dryer, which has a gentle drying and cold air function;
  • hair clips, gloves, wide-toothed comb, non-metallic bowl, brush.

Before the procedure you need to wash your hair thoroughly, it is advisable to even do it twice. Then gently pat your hair with a towel and dry it with a hairdryer so that the curls remain slightly damp. After that, you need to carefully comb your hair and divide it into strands, no more than 3 centimeters wide and of the same thickness.

The amount of keratin composition depends on the length of the hair, on average it is about 100 ml. It is necessary to spray the solution evenly onto the strands, moving 1 cm away from the roots. It is important to apply the optimal amount of keratin, since an insufficient amount will not saturate the hair to the required size, and an excessive amount will lead to an untidy appearance. Comb your hair after application.

Leave hair for 15-30 minutes, giving the keratin a chance to be absorbed. Then dry it with a hairdryer, setting the temperature as low as possible. At that time Set the iron to heat up to 230 degrees. However, if the hair is colored in light colors, 200 degrees will be enough. Start with small strands, 1-1.5 centimeters wide, passing the iron over each curl at least 5 times. After the procedure, carefully comb your hair.

The first hair straightening device appeared in 1906 and was in the form of a comb with seven metal teeth that straightened the strands after heating. In 1909, a prototype of a modern iron appeared, consisting of two plates. This invention belonged to Isaac Shero.

Since then, a lot has changed in the design of straighteners, but women’s desire to straighten unruly curls has not disappeared.

Straightening procedure

After the hair is washed, treated with heat protection and dried, you can begin to stretch it.

Heat up the curling iron, but don't overdo it. If you have slightly wavy and manageable hair, 120°C will be quite enough. Those with curly, thick locks will have to heat up the curling iron more (but not more than 200°) and use thermal protection not only after washing, but also immediately before straightening.

To make the process more convenient, use a round brush made of natural materials. This way you can avoid electrifying your hair and cause less damage to its structure.

Technology

  • Divide your hair into thin strands - the procedure will take more time, but the result will last longer. In addition, a smaller volume does not require such a high heating temperature, which allows you to straighten the curls without heating the curling iron.
  • You need to start leveling from the back of the head. Excess strands are pinned with clips.
  • Use the iron from roots to ends, never staying in one place for more than three seconds. If your hair is thin and sparse, you may not be able to use all the entire strands. Leaving the roots of some curls undrawn will give you more volume from the inside. The ends, on the contrary, must be made straight and smooth.
  • Each strand is usually pulled twice.
  • After all the hair is pulled out, the styling is treated with a fixative. To add volume, you can lift the roots and sprinkle them with varnish.

So, let's look at the straightening method using gelatin. To do this, you will need only three components: 1 tbsp. l. gelatin, 3 tbsp. l warm or hot water, 1.5 tbsp. l. hair balm. The ingredients are presented based on the average length of curls. Pour the gelatin with water and leave until it swells - in general, this usually takes about half an hour. If you find lumps in the mass, place it in a water bath until dissolved. Do not allow the mixture to boil - in this case, its properties will not be beneficial. After washing your hair, immediately apply a mask of gelatin and balm to its entire length, departing about 1 cm from the roots. Put a polyethylene cap on your head, as well as a towel, and walk like this for about 1.5 hours, rinse off the mask with warm water.

How to make your hair straight for a long time or forever

If you choose the chemical hair straightening method, you can count on a very long-lasting effect - about three months. This method is similar to perm - the master applies the necessary product to the strands, which is then fixed and treated with conditioner.

By choosing keratin straightening, you can expect an effect of two to four months. Usually, after this procedure, the strands remain smooth and shiny for a long time. As you know, healthy hair is predominantly composed of keratin, and when its molecules are damaged due to stress or improper care, the curls do not look their best. With the help of keratin straightening, this problem is solved.

One of the most popular salon procedures is lamination. We are talking about applying a cosmetic composition that forms a colored or colorless film on the strands, which protects them from any negative impact. The result is noticeable for about a month and a half.

Bio-straightening will transform curly hair into perfectly smooth and even curls in just a few hours. The composition of the mixture before this procedure includes negative ions, the energy of which contributes not only to straightening, but also to moisturizing the hair. The effect of this method is noticeable within two to five months.

How to quickly straighten your hair with a hair dryer and comb

If you have curly hair and want to straighten it with a hairdryer and comb, we advise you to also stock up on mousse, which will make your curls more manageable. Also, keep in mind that you may need bobby pins to separate curly strands from straight ones during the straightening process.

So, let's describe this method step by step.

  • Wash your hair thoroughly, apply balm to it, thanks to which the treated strands will look smooth and well-groomed.
  • Gently comb slightly damp hair with a wide-tooth comb.
  • Apply a small amount of mousse to your curls.
  • Start the process with the hair that is closer to your face (it’s better to separate the rest of your hair with hairpins for now).
  • Take a loose section of hair and twist a large round comb underneath it. Slowly move from the roots of the curls to their ends, and at the same time direct warm air along the movement of the comb. Repeat the procedure 3-5 times with each strand.
  • Having processed all the strands in this way, you should take a large flat brush and run it over your entire hair. The finished result can be fixed with hairspray, but if you previously used mousse, then most likely this will be quite enough.

How to straighten your hair with an iron: basic rules


    Do not use a straightener on wet hair, as this seriously damages the hair and can even cause burns.

    It is best to let your hair dry naturally before using the straightener, but you can speed up the process by using a hair dryer.

    Use heat protectant to reduce hair damage due to heat exposure.

    Do not heat the iron above 180 degrees Celsius if your hair is thick, or above 160 degrees Celsius if your hair is thin.

    Do not go over the same strand more than once, it will harm the beauty of your hair.

    If you are a hair straightening professional, choose a straightener with a ceramic coating. Such a device, as a rule, acts more gently and burns hair less often.

    If you have more experience and need a more powerful product, you can purchase a straightener with a tourmaline coating, which ionizes the hair, adds shine and reduces frizz.

    Don't use the iron every day to preserve the beauty of your hair longer. It is best to use this remedy no more than 2 times a week.

How to straighten hair with keratin at home

1. Wash your hair with shampoo

For greater effect, you can choose shampoo with keratin. If you have straight hair, wash your hair twice, but if you have very curly hair, add at least one more wash to this. This is necessary to wash away all remaining styling products, dirt and other foreign substances.

Don't use conditioner, and make sure you rinse your hair thoroughly.

2. Apply keratin treatment

Use a towel to gently pat your hair to remove excess moisture. Apply the keratin treatment to your curls, starting from the ends and up, not reaching a few centimeters to the roots. Gently massage your hair.

3. Leave the product on your hair

Once you have applied the keratin straightening treatment, you need to carefully distribute it through your hair using a wide-tooth comb. Put on a shower cap and leave on for 30 minutes or more depending on the recommendations. After the time has passed, rinse the product well under cool water.

4. Dry your hair and straighten it with an iron

Blow dry your hair while combing it. Once dry, separate your hair into individual strands and set the keratin in place by ironing each strand separately. The strands should be small and thin enough to distribute the heat evenly.

5. Next wash after no less than 48 hours

Wait 48 hours before washing your hair next time. This time is necessary for the keratin to penetrate the hair shaft. Do not tie your hair with an elastic band or tuck it behind your ears at all times. It is also not recommended to go to the pool at this time.

Hair straightening with gelatin


To achieve the effect of shiny and smooth hair, many women visit beauty salons. But if you have neither the time nor the opportunity to undergo this rather lengthy procedure, you can use a gelatin hair mask.

Gelatin contains collagen, which completely envelops the surface of each hair, forming a protective film. Thanks to this, the hair becomes thicker and longer. In addition, gelatin perfectly moisturizes and nourishes your curls.

In order to achieve the desired effect, at least 3 procedures must be performed. It is best to apply this mask while washing your hair. Remember that the straightening and lamination effect is cumulative, and as a reward you will get silky and smooth hair with a unique shine.

You will need:

  • Packaging of gelatin (any)
  • Water boiled and cooled to room temperature
  • Any mask or hair balm
  • Hair cap

    Take any container and mix 1 tablespoon of gelatin with 3 tablespoons of water. If you have long hair, triple the amount of ingredients. Mix everything thoroughly.

    Cover the container with a lid and leave the gelatin to swell for about 15 minutes.

    Wash your hair and apply conditioner as usual, then rinse. Dry your hair with a towel until slightly damp.

    Check the gelatin mixture. Gelatin should completely dissolve. If there are lumps in the water, slightly warm the mixture in a water bath, stirring.

    Add half a tablespoon of balm or hair mask to the gelatin mixture until the consistency of thick sour cream.

    Apply the mixture to slightly damp hair, moving a few centimeters away from the hair roots.

    Put on a hair cap and a towel on top and leave the gelatin mask on for 15 to 45 minutes.

    After this, rinse off the gelatin mixture with warm water without shampoo.

After several procedures, you will notice that your hair has become smoother and softer.
